1,13-Dimethyl-8-(10-oxotridecyl)-1,5,9,13-tetrazacycloheptadecan-6-one
| Internal ID | 8f2309d2-9580-45bb-837d-9563b6e3f323 |
| Taxonomy | Phenylpropanoids and polyketides > Macrolactams |
| IUPAC Name | 1,13-dimethyl-8-(10-oxotridecyl)-1,5,9,13-tetrazacycloheptadecan-6-one |
| SMILES (Canonical) | CCCC(=O)CCCCCCCCCC1CC(=O)NCCCN(CCCCN(CCCN1)C)C |
| SMILES (Isomeric) | CCCC(=O)CCCCCCCCCC1CC(=O)NCCCN(CCCCN(CCCN1)C)C |
| InChI | InChI=1S/C28H56N4O2/c1-4-16-27(33)18-11-9-7-5-6-8-10-17-26-25-28(34)30-20-15-24-32(3)22-13-12-21-31(2)23-14-19-29-26/h26,29H,4-25H2,1-3H3,(H,30,34) |
| InChI Key | HFJKZYHZEZUCHN-UHFFFAOYSA-N |
| Popularity | 0 references in papers |
| Molecular Formula | C28H56N4O2 |
| Molecular Weight | 480.80 g/mol |
| Exact Mass | 480.44032704 g/mol |
| Topological Polar Surface Area (TPSA) | 64.70 Ų |
| XlogP | 4.70 |
